New weapons/ abilities:
- Brainstorm - Biotic mind control - Adapts can temporarily assume control over the mind and abilities of an organic enemy target. The player's control switches from Sheppard to the target. While the player is controlling the target, no commands can be issued to squad mates.
- Voltaic Punch – Taser melee attack - Engineers can power their fists with a high voltage charge that can stuns and damage targets. The charge requires a 5 second build up to maximum potential (like a camera flash). The maximum charge lasts for about 3 seconds. After which, the charge will quickly dissipate.
- Dual Pistols – Swap the high caliber pistol for two smaller guns that can be fired simultaneously at two seperate targets.
Instead of providing a zoom function, the secondary weapon feature lets the player lock a target on an enemy. Once a target is locked, the player can shoot at new tagets with one pistol while the other only shoots at the locked target. To unlock, a player simply has to press the secondary weapon button again or kill the locked target.
- Acid Cloud – Soldiers can hurl a canister which creates a smoke cloud of toxic gas. The gas temporarily slows down, gradually damages and lowers the aim of any enemies who come in contact with it. Acid clouds would be best deployed at key choke points enemies must pass through or defend.
